Cell Phone-Electronic Devices Policy
Elyria City Schools and Westwood Middle School recognize the importance of communication and collaboration, and provide devices for students to be productive in the classroom. To keep the focus on academics and to reduce unnecessary distractions, the school enforces the following, in accordance with the Bring Your Own Device policy, as outlined in the Student Handbook:
Cell phones and all Bluetooth headphones shall be TURNED OFF upon entering the school building
Cell phones and all Bluetooth headphones are to be turned off and are not allowed to be seen or used in a classroom, library, common areas, or restrooms, unless specifically directed by a staff member
Common areas are defined as: hallways, locker rooms, restrooms, gym, cafeteria and outside staff supervised areas during school hours
Cell phones and all Bluetooth headphones are not allowed to be used during transition times or between classes
Families are always welcome to call the school office at 284-8016 and messages will be delivered to their student
If a student needs to make an emergency call during the day, they are to come up to the office
Cell phones and all Bluetooth headphones can be turned back on at the end of the school day, once students exit the building

Immunizations
Hello Families,
The 7th graders will need the TDAP and Meningococcal shots. You can get them from your family doctor or the Lorain County Health Department at 9880 S. Murray Ridge Rd. Elyria. Call 440-284-3206 for an appointment.
There is a grace period after school starts but after September 20, 2022 students will not be able to attend without proof of vaccinations per state mandate after that.
When you get the vaccinations, please send a copy to the office or email to the nurse at hessrose@elyriaschools.org
